At a meeting held on Wednesday, October 1, the Government of Ukraine has decided to suspend Health Minister Oleh Musiy
from office and
dismissed
his First Deputy Ruslan Saliutin.
All members of the Government have voted for this decision. Three have abstained from
voting.
Deputy Minister of Health of Ukraine - Head of the Staff Vasyl Lazoryshynets
would fulfill the duties of the Health Minister.
The
Government of Ukraine has also decided to appeal to the Prosecutor General’s Office of Ukraine to investigate inaction of the MOH’s management as to procurement
of medicines.
At
the meeting of the Government Prime Minister of Ukraine Arseniy Yatsenyuk has said that the National Public Service conducted an internal investigation into the drug procurement by the Ministry of Health: "The Ministry of
Health has bought only
25 % of the
total amount of drugs that was supposed to buy and it is almost the end of the year."
He has recalled that he personally gave dozens of orders as to procurement of drugs at the government meetings and government
consultations.
Arseniy Yatsenyuk has proposed to the Cabinet of
Ministers to dismiss the Minister of Health and his First Deputy.
"The Ministry of Health along
with the Ministry of Finance in accordance with the law has 21 days to complete the procurement. I’m not going to put up with it," the Prime Minister stressed.
